Our Story Begins On Long Island

Gentle Tide Aquamation was founded by Ty Morrison, a Long Island native who grew up surrounded by pets, close-knit neighborhoods and the kind of family values that make compassion a natural instinct. After graduating high school, Ty left New York to serve in the United States Air Force, where he was stationed in Oklahoma.

During his years of service, Ty developed a calm, structured approach to responsibility—skills that became invaluable later in his work with families going through loss. After completing his military service, he remained in Oklahoma to pursue an emerging calling: a professional career in mortuary science.

Working around end-of-life care taught Ty something profound—while grief is universal, the way we honor those we lose should always feel personal, respectful and intentional. He brought that understanding into every role he held in aftercare services.

Returning Home To Create Gentle Tide

After many years away, Ty felt the pull to return home to Long Island to be closer to family and give something meaningful back to the community that shaped him. Seeing how many pet owners longed for a more gentle, transparent and professional approach to aftercare, he created Gentle Tide Aquamation.

His mission was clear: to offer a calm, respectful, water-based process and private cremation services rooted in dignity and careful handling.

What began as a small local practice has grown into a trusted name across Suffolk County NY, Nassau County NY and Queens NY, serving families who want honesty, compassion and steady guidance during one of the hardest days they’ll ever face.
